Demantoid's World is a location in the mobile game Unleash the Light. It was one of Homeworld's last conquests being managed by the Garnet Demantoid.
Description[]
Demantoid's World was a planet being managed by Demantoid around the beginning of Era 3. The planet was one of the last to be conquered, and was still under the process of being constructed by Bismuths. After Steven sent out a broadcast announcing Era 3, Demantoid forbade the planet's workers from listening to it. Sometime during the beginning of the era, Demantoid used her Prism to introduce Light Construct, who largely took over the functions of the Bismuths.
Terrain[]
The incorporated parts of the planet appear to contain triangular geological formations which vary in size. Some of the flora encountered on this planet might imply that the region in which most missions are preformed is a desert.
Ecology[]
The planet is able to foster life, as evidenced by the various flora and breathable atmosphere. Some of the flora that was witnessed includes:
- Cactus-like plant: A teal cactus-like plant that appears to be a blend between a cactus and coral appears many times as a background element. They all appear to have green leaves growing around their stems.
- Forked plant: The foreground of most non-incorporated locations appears to be populated by many small green forked plants.
Infrastructure[]

The infrastructure on Demantoid's planet is technological and geometrical. Most of the structures being built appear to be related in some way to technology. In the less developed areas, hexagonal floor pads can be seen being installed. The insides of structures consist of pillars which are constantly turning and pulsating. The interiors are illuminated by green lights, some blinking and some still. Both the interior and exterior of these buildings are littered with light-gray rectangular objects, whose purpose is never explained.

Deeper into the colony are illuminated light-green floor that overlook large surrounding structures, reminiscent of those seen on Homeworld. Some walls appear to look similar to data chips.
Trivia[]
- According to Chris Graham, the director of Grumpyface Studios and developer of Unleash the Light, he revealed on their official Discord server that the designation of Demantoid's World was "338". This is referring to the signs seen throughout the level that are written in Steven Sugar's Gem Glyph. One of those signs contain the colony's name. In Gem Glyph, this spells out "Yellow Diamond's 338th planet under Diamond rule", according to Steven Sugar's syntax which he revealed the notes of in the artbook End of an Era when describing The Reef's name in Gem Glyph. Chris also mentions that they intended this to be a new or modern conquest and that this is a "normal colony", which means it doesn't have a Kindergarten.
